Total Crime Rate
449.5 per 1,000
All offences · Oct 2024 - Sep 2025Arklow Road area has the highest crime rate of 28 local areas in Wheatley Hills & Intake , and the 40th highest crime rate of 1,002 local areas in Doncaster .
This postcode sits in a local crime hotspot. Overall crime levels here are significantly higher than in the surrounding streets and the wider area.
The overall crime rate in the area around Arklow Road (DN2 5LG) in the last 12 months was 449.5 per 1,000 residents and was 254.9% higher than the Wheatley Hills & Intake average (126.7 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Violence and sexual offences with 94 offences recorded. The least common crime was Burglary with 1 case , down -50.0% compared to 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Other crime ( 75.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Burglary ( -50.0% YoY).
Violent crimes totalled 118 (≈ 283.7 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-4.1%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-23.9% comparing early vs recent averages) .
In the area around Arklow Road (DN2 5LG), the main crime hotspot is near Hospital. Police recorded 183 crimes here, including 116 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
